๐ฑ What Are Vegan Eggs Made Of?
The ingredients in vegan eggs vary widely. It depends on the brand and purpose. Commercial products use clever ingredients. Homemade versions use simple staples.
What Is in Liquid Vegan Eggs?
The most famous brand is JUST Egg. Its main ingredient is mung bean protein. This is a brilliant discovery. Mung bean protein scrambles just like a real egg. ๐ณ It also contains oil, water, and seasonings. Turmeric is often used for a yellow color. Black salt (kala namak) may be added. This salt has a sulfur smell. It gives an "eggy" flavor.
What About Powdered Egg Replacers?
Powdered vegan eggs are mostly for baking. They are not for scrambling. They act as a binder. This is what eggs do in cookies and cakes. These powders often contain potato starch or tapioca starch. They might also have leavening agents. They create structure and moisture. They are a baker's best friend. ๐ช
What Is a Tofu Scramble?
This is a classic homemade vegan egg. You do not need a fancy product. You just need a block of firm tofu. You crumble it into a hot pan. The magic comes from the spices. Turmeric adds the yellow color. Nutritional yeast gives a cheesy, savory flavor. And black salt (kala namak) provides that signature eggy taste. It is simple, cheap, and delicious.

๐ณ How Do You Cook with Vegan Eggs?
Cooking with vegan eggs is easy. You can use them in almost any recipe. They work for scrambles, omelets, and baking. The method is very similar to using real eggs.
How Do You Make a Vegan Scramble?
If using liquid vegan eggs, just pour them. Pour the liquid into a hot, oiled skillet. Let it sit for a moment. Then, gently stir and fold it. It will cook and firm up in minutes. For a tofu scramble, it is just as easy. Crumble firm tofu into a pan. Add your spices (turmeric, black salt). Sautรฉ until it is hot and yellow. You can add veggies, too.
Can You Bake with Vegan Eggs?
Absolutely. Powdered egg replacers are made for this. Follow the package directions. You usually mix the powder with water. Then add it to your batter. You can also use simple home substitutes. A flax egg (ground flaxseed and water) is great. Applesauce or mashed bananas also work. They add moisture and binding to baked goods.
